下載Anaconda
安裝Anaconda
先安裝依賴(lài)包碎连,yum install -y bzip2
bash Anaconda3-5.2.0-Linux-x86_64.sh
-
因?yàn)閥um需要用到系統(tǒng)自帶的python2.7姚垃,故需要兩個(gè)版本的python并存,可見(jiàn)執(zhí)行文件在/usr/bin/ 目錄下宫莱,切換到該目錄下執(zhí)行 ll python* 命令查看image.png
python 指向的是python2.7,因?yàn)槲覀円惭bpython3版本,所以python要指向python3才行先備份 mv python python.bak
之前已經(jīng)安裝好anaconda3裕寨,python就安裝在anaconda3目錄的bin文件夾中
cd /usr/local/anaconda3/bin先改,因此我們可以添加軟鏈到執(zhí)行目錄下/usr/bin疚察,ln -s /usr/local/anaconda3/bin/python3 /usr/bin/python修改yum有關(guān)的兩個(gè)文件,這兩個(gè)文件是需要python2.7執(zhí)行的仇奶,而現(xiàn)在我們將python執(zhí)行器指向python3版本貌嫡,所以需要修改python執(zhí)行器,否則yum將使用不了。vi /usr/bin/yum將第一行#!/usr/bin/python改成#!/usr/bin/python2岛抄;同理 vi /usr/libexec/urlgrabber-ext-down 文件里面的#! /usr/bin/python 也要修改為#! /usr/bin/python2
-
修改pip默認(rèn)的python版本别惦,vi /usr/local/bin/pip
image.png 將anaconda安裝的python添加至系統(tǒng)環(huán)境變量
export PATH=/usr/local/anaconda3/bin:$PATH